Raikhol in context

With 290 people at the 2011 Census, Raikhol was the 688th most populous of its district's 2587 villages, above the district average of 255.

The sex ratio was 686 women per 1,000 men (357 below the district's rural figure of 1043).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 524, 399 below the rural national 923.

31.4% of the population were recorded as workers, 18.5 points below the district's rural rate.
